Your startup’s vision and mission are the foundation of your business. They guide your decisions, inspire your team, and communicate your purpose to customers. Take the time to define what your startup stands for and where you want it to go. A clear vision will keep you focused and aligned as you grow.
Your team is your greatest asset. Hire individuals who not only have the skills you need but also share your passion and values. A strong, motivated team can help you overcome challenges and drive your startup toward success. Remember, culture fit is just as important as technical expertise.
Cash flow is the lifeblood of any startup. Keep a close eye on your finances, create a realistic budget, and track your expenses. Consider using accounting software to streamline financial management. If needed, consult with a financial advisor to ensure your startup remains financially healthy.
Startups often operate with limited resources, so it’s crucial to adopt a lean approach. Focus on what’s essential, eliminate unnecessary expenses, and optimize your processes. By staying lean, you can allocate resources more effectively and adapt quickly to changes in the market.
Knowing your target audience is key to building a product or service that resonates with them. Conduct market research, gather feedback, and create detailed customer personas. The better you understand your audience, the more effectively you can meet their needs and stand out from competitors.
Technology can be a game-changer for startups. From project management tools like Trello and Asana to customer relationship management (CRM) software like HubSpot, there are countless tools available to streamline your operations. Invest in the right technology to save time, improve efficiency, and scale your business.
Your startup’s success depends on how well you market your product or service. Develop a strong brand identity and create a marketing strategy that aligns with your goals. Leverage digital marketing channels like social media, email marketing, and SEO to reach your target audience and build brand awareness.
The startup world is unpredictable, and flexibility is key to survival. Be prepared to pivot your business model, adjust your strategies, or explore new opportunities as needed. Staying adaptable will help you navigate challenges and seize growth opportunities.
Tracking your startup’s performance is essential for growth. Set clear, measurable goals and use key performance indicators (KPIs) to monitor progress. Regularly review your metrics to identify areas for improvement and celebrate milestones along the way.
No entrepreneur succeeds alone. Surround yourself with mentors, advisors, and a supportive network of peers. Learn from their experiences, seek advice, and collaborate on opportunities. Networking can open doors to partnerships, funding, and valuable insights that can propel your startup forward.
